Output fc24adbbaca75a166411559dee66491a6298766584acaee41f5759fa22a66f30:5

value
2271439
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4dd25ff6b6b35c1adef33a128512f503c0679e1f OP_EQUALVERIFY OP_CHECKSIG
address
186V3sbbNPqyKLEGGzUc5W2aRxQFBjxHiy
transaction
fc24adbbaca75a166411559dee66491a6298766584acaee41f5759fa22a66f30
spent
true